The best cycling routes around Zionsville

Touring cycling around Zionsville features a landscape characterized by gentle terrain, making it suitable for various cycling abilities. The area includes converted rail trails, offering flat and accessible paths through rural and suburban settings. These routes often provide scenic views of the Indiana countryside. The region's low elevation gains contribute to a generally smooth cycling experience.

The Monon Trail is a more than 20-mile long rail trail through Hamilton County. The trail is paved and is very popular with walkers and cyclists.

Frequently Asked Questions

How many touring cycling routes are available in Zionsville?

There are approximately 9 touring cycling routes around Zionsville, offering a variety of experiences for different skill levels.

Are there easy or family-friendly touring cycling routes in Zionsville?

Yes, Zionsville features several easy routes perfect for families or beginners. For instance, the Big 4 Rail Trail (Zionsville) loop from Main Street Park is an easy 14.7-mile (23.6 km) trail that follows a converted railway line, providing a smooth and accessible ride. Another great option is the Midtown Plaza Carmel – Carmel Central Park loop from Saddle Creek Community Center, which is 17.7 miles (28.6 km) and also rated easy.

Are there any longer or more challenging touring cycling routes in the Zionsville area?

For those seeking a longer ride, the Monon Trail North Trailhead – Midtown Plaza Carmel loop from Sheridan covers 27.8 miles (44.8 km) and is rated moderate. This route traverses open countryside and connects urban green spaces, offering a varied experience.

What kind of scenery can I expect, and is there a chance to spot wildlife?

The touring cycling routes in Zionsville offer scenic views of the Indiana countryside, often following converted rail trails through rural and suburban settings. You'll experience gentle terrain and open landscapes. For wildlife spotting, areas near Eagle Creek Reservoir Waterfowl Sanctuary, which is accessible from some routes, provide excellent opportunities to observe local birds and other animals.

When is the best time of year for touring cycling in Zionsville?

The spring and fall months generally offer the most pleasant conditions for touring cycling in Zionsville, with mild temperatures and vibrant foliage. Summer can be enjoyable, but be prepared for warmer weather. The rail trails are typically well-maintained, making them accessible in most seasons, though winter cycling may require appropriate gear for colder temperatures.

Are the touring cycling routes mostly on paved surfaces?

Many of the touring cycling routes around Zionsville utilize converted rail trails, which are typically paved or have well-maintained, consistent surfaces. This makes them suitable for touring bicycles and provides a smooth cycling experience through various settings.

What points of interest or attractions can I visit near the touring cycling routes?

Along and near the touring cycling routes, you can explore several attractions. Carmel Midtown Plaza is a vibrant urban green space, and Carmel Central Park offers recreational facilities. Other notable spots include Coxhall Gardens and West Park, providing pleasant stops for relaxation or exploration.

Where can I access the touring cycling routes and find parking?

Many routes can be accessed from local parks and designated trailheads. For example, the Big 4 Rail Trail (Zionsville) loop starts from Main Street Park, which typically offers parking. The 96th Street Monon Trailhead is another key access point for the Monon Trail network, often providing parking facilities.

Are dogs allowed on the touring cycling routes in Zionsville?

Generally, dogs on leashes are permitted on most rail trails and public paths in the Zionsville area. However, it's always recommended to check specific park or trail regulations before you go, especially for nature preserves or protected areas, to ensure a pleasant experience for everyone.
